The time for which the football will stay in the air is equal to 2.75 s.
The projectile travels a parabolic path due to the effect of gravity. No horizontal forces act on it so there is no horizontal acceleration.
The velocity of a projectile has a horizontal component and a vertical component.
The vertical component of the velocity is, [tex]\displaystyle V_y = Vsin\theta[/tex]
The horizontal component of the velocity is, [tex]\displaystyle V_x = Vcos\theta[/tex]
Given the angle θ of the football with the X- axis = 30°
The velocity of the football V = 27 m/s
The Y component of the velocity, Vy = 27× sin30°
Vy = 13.5 m/s
The time for which football is in the air,
T = 2Vy/g = 2×13.5/9.8 = 2.75 s
